Description

Noted for her “kinetic precision and clarity of vision” (The Seattle Times), Seattle Symphony Music Director Xian Zhang takes up the baton to lead Brahms’s Violin Concerto and Tchaikovsky’s Symphony No. 4. Featuring violinist Laurel Gagnon ’25MMA.

Program

Nokuthula Ngwenyama: Primal Message (version for strings, harp, celesta, percussion)

Brahms: Violin Concerto in D major, Op. 77

Tchaikovsky: Symphony No. 4 in F minor, Op. 36
